Expert Witness Services in Tacoma

Pierce County Superior Court in Tacoma serves a county whose economy is more industrial and more military than King County to the north, and its docket reflects that. Workplace and industrial injury, port and logistics matters, and construction work sit alongside the medical and insurance categories common across the state.

How does Pierce County differ from King County for expert work?

The case mix. Pierce County's industrial base, port operations and military installations generate proportionally more workplace injury, equipment and logistics litigation than King County, where construction defect and commercial disputes dominate. The governing law is the same; the disciplines called for are not.
